NAMEPaws::FMS::ProtocolsListData USAGEThis class represents one of two things: Arguments in a call to a service Use the attributes of this class as arguments to methods. You shouldn't make instances of this class. Each attribute should be used as a named argument in the calls that expect this type of object. As an example, if Att1 is expected to be a Paws::FMS::ProtocolsListData object: $service_obj->Method(Att1 => { CreateTime => $value, ..., ProtocolsList => $value }); Results returned from an API call Use accessors for each attribute. If Att1 is expected to be an Paws::FMS::ProtocolsListData object: $result = $service_obj->Method(...); $result->Att1->CreateTime DESCRIPTIONAn AWS Firewall Manager protocols list. ATTRIBUTESCreateTime => StrThe time that the AWS Firewall Manager protocols list was created. LastUpdateTime => StrThe time that the AWS Firewall Manager protocols list was last updated. ListId => StrThe ID of the AWS Firewall Manager protocols list. REQUIRED ListName => StrThe name of the AWS Firewall Manager protocols list. ListUpdateToken => StrA unique identifier for each update to the list. When you update the list, the update token must match the token of the current version of the application list. You can retrieve the update token by getting the list. PreviousProtocolsList => Paws::FMS::PreviousProtocolsListA map of previous version numbers to their corresponding protocol arrays. REQUIRED ProtocolsList => ArrayRef[Str|Undef]An array of protocols in the AWS Firewall Manager protocols list.
